Rapper Abdulrasheed Bello, also known as JJC Skillz and ex-husband of actress Funke Akindele, has announced the death of his manager Steve Osagie, whom he referred to as his “brother.”

JJC Skillz confirmed Osagie’s death in an Instagram post on Thursday, saying he was heartbroken by the news.

“Rest well my brother,” JJC Skillz captioned the photo he shared on Instagram.

The 45-year-old also shared memories of himself and Steve saying: “You are a legend in the hearts of many stars. My tears won’t stop because I’m not the only one you’ve touched with your selfless soul. I pray you find paradise. Can’t believe I can’t call or speak with you again after so many decades. Rest in peace my brother.

Steve Osagie was a UK-based music business consultant and professional with over 15 years of experience in nurturing and managing artistes.

According to reports, the music promoter died in his sleep in the United Kingdom.
